    Investigate the Accident Scene as soon as you can

    It is vital to look into the scene of the accident as quickly as possible to determine the result of any tractor or truck trailer accident. This is because evidence that could prove crucial to your claim could be lost or destroyed before you've had a the opportunity to acquire it.

    Contact an experienced attorney as quickly as you can after an accident. They will immediately begin investigating the accident and protect your rights. This will ensure that you are able to get the full amount of compensation you deserve.

    An investigation at the accident scene can also aid a lawyer in obtaining important evidence to support your case. This includes driver logs, car data and eyewitness accounts. It may also aid in uncovering any safety violations which could have led to the accident.

    Typically, investigators start by determining what caused the accident and determine who was responsible for it. They will then gather the evidence they have and begin to examine it to determine who is responsible for the accident.

    When an 18-wheeler trucking accident occurs, a thorough and prompt investigation can yield crucial information which can help in determining the extent of liability and compensation for injury victims. An investigation could uncover any safety violations that were committed by the driver or the trucking company.

The lawyers can also collect the sworn statements of witnesses and other parties involved in the accident.

    They will also work to ensure the production of the truck's "black box" data recorder, and measure skid marks, and take pictures at the site of the accident. Additionally, they could get the help of experts in the field of accident reconstruction who will assist them in understanding what caused the accident and how to reconstruct it.

    When you first meet with a lawyer for truck accident attorney commercial accidents typically, they will give you an estimate of any damages you may be entitled. The amount you receive will be contingent on the cost of medical treatment loss of wages, as well as other expenses.

    If you aren't sure how to determine these costs, it is essential to keep meticulous notes of your injuries and any other expenses that resulted from the accident. This includes hospital bills as well as emergency room treatments and other medical procedures you may require in the future.

    These records can be extremely useful in negotiations, particularly when you require extensive medical care or long-term therapy. You could even make use of them to help build a strong case at trial.

    In addition, you should take the time to read any authorizations the insurance company you have contracted with sends to you. These papers may give permission for them to obtain your medical records and details regarding your income.

    Make sure you write all agreements and negotiations in writing. Writing everything down helps you hold the insurance company accountable and ensure that you get the maximum possible compensation for your injuries.
